Four-party team to recover missing American airmen

A U S Vietnam, North Vietnam, Viet Cong and United States panel begins work to locate and recover the remains of American airmen missing in North Vietnam. The group will meet to arrange transport of bodies from Hanoi, with DRV authorities identifying burial sites and exhumation needs.

No-Fault Plan Advances Amid Opposition In Texas

The Texas House approved the State Bar of Texas no-fault car insurance bill 116 to 24 sending it to the Senate where lawyers hold sway. Critics call it not truly no-fault as it still preserves suing rights with a $2500 personal injury coverage and wage replacement.

Rioting Inmates Seize Wing At Rhode Island Prison

At Rhode Island Adult Correctional Institution in Cranston inmates briefly controlled part of a maximum security wing. About 150 to 200 involved, with fires set in a carpenter shop and machine shop. Two to three guards injured, one seriously, as authorities coaxed inmates back to cells after a four hour disturbance.

Federal Court Rules Impounded Highway Funds Illegal

The U S Court of Appeals ruled Monday that President Nixon's impoundment of federal highway construction funds is illegal. The 2 to 1 decision says funds appropriated by Congress must not be withheld for non highway purposes. The ruling supports Missouri and upholds Judge Becker's finding that impoundment caused injury through inflation and halted highway obligations.

Meat Sales Drop as Nationwide Boycott Gains Steam

Meat sales fell in many areas as a week-long boycott began on Sunday. Supermarkets shift to fish and vegetables while beef and pork face price ceilings. poultry and seafood trends vary. Store managers report lower meat purchases and stock cuts amid growing consumer pressure and anticipated industry action.

Snowstorm Dumps Up To Eight Inches On South Plains

A weather system dumped up to 8 inches of snow across Bailey County and parts of the South Plains causing hazardous travel. About 200 vehicles stranded on U S 84 between Muleshoe and Clovis as jackknifed trucks blocked lanes and frozen conditions closed routes. Local officials warned of more heavy freezes with Clovis and Lubbock awaiting impacts.

Daydreams Help Ex POW Endure Lonely Years

Virginia Beach reports Lt Cmdr William M. Tschudy, 38, home after eight years in a North Vietnamese prison camp. He endured solitary confinement with routines, daily prayers, and mental calculations of remaining days, savings, and future purchases, while sharing camp life with three others in a Briar Patch unit outside Hanoi.

Last Freed POW Heads For Home

Army Captain Robert T. White the last American prisoner of war freed in Vietnam will depart Clark Air Base Philippines for home Wednesday ending Operation Homecoming. White 32 of Newport News Virginia will go to Valley Forge General Hospital Pennsylvania for further medical examinations making him the 184th American to return from captivity.
